Military Medal
'For conspicuous gallantry and ability near BULLECOURT in the HINDENBURG Line on 3rd May 1917 when in charge of the Amplifier at Advanced Battalion Headquarters in the captured trenches. His work was invaluable in passing information to Brigade Headquarters when all other means had failed and was instrumental in directing artillery fire on repeated enemy counter attacks and bomb attacks. he was continuously on duty for over 24 hours for the greater part of the time under heavy shell fire.'
Source: 'Commonwealth Gazette' No. 189
Date: 8 November 1917
